Senior Integration Engineer / Developer The Fédération des Hôpitaux Vaudois informatique ( FHVi ), is the preferred IT partner of 12 hospitals and regional healthcare establishments in the canton of Vaud. The FHVi accompanies them in the many challenges of the digital transformation of the healthcare sector and has as its main missions to plan, design, implement and operate the IT system of its members. These are more than 120 employees at the service of 14'000 users, for a fleet of more than 8'000 workstations distributed over a hundred geographical sites and across three cantons (VD, VS, FR). By joining our team in charge of interoperability, you will contribute, with the help of our architecture unit, to the interoperability of our information system in the healthcare field. Your mission: The aim of the position is to maintain and evolve our integration platforms in order to ensure their sustainability and reliability. You will play a key role in managing interoperability flows and the connection between the different applications of our hospital information system. Your main activities and responsibilities: Collaborate with the enterprise architect to evolve the interoperability platforms and technical architectures. Design and implement interoperability flows in collaboration with application managers and business analysts. Ensure the evolutionary and corrective maintenance of the integration platforms and guarantee their reliability. Plan and carry out technical updates and maintenance operations. Define and control development and deployment rules. Write and maintain technical documentation. Participate in the resolution of level 3 support incidents related to integration. Perform technological monitoring on data exchange protocols and standards (HL7, FHIR…). Profile sought: Education: Engineering degree in computer science (HES / EPF) or equivalent deemed experience. Experience: Minimum of 5 years of experience in systems integration, ETL or integration-oriented development. Experience with Apache NiFi (an asset) Experience in integrating heterogeneous systems and managing complex flows. Hospital experience or healthcare environment appreciated. Autonomy and ability to manage end-to-end missions, including N3 run and Mirth. Technical skills: Mastery of integrations via REST and/or SOAP APIs. Good knowledge of SOA, Microservices and API architectures. Knowledge of Mirth. Solid knowledge in databases: MSSQL, MongoDB, SolR. Skills in data development and manipulation (SQL, XML, JSON, Groovy). Familiarity with Windows and Linux environments. Knowledge of healthcare interoperability standards (HL7, FHIR) appreciated. Behavioral skills: Ability to work autonomously on complex flows. Good ability for synthesis and reporting. Spirit of collaboration and initiative. Very good communication skills with technical and business interlocutors. Pragmatic, structured, methodical and solution-oriented. Respect for procedures and internal standards.
